1. 解释什么是 devtoolset-8-gccdevtoolset-8-gcc 是CentOS 7 上提供的一个开发工具集,其中包含了 GCC(GNU Compiler Collection)编译器和其他一些开发工具。GCC 是一个广泛使用的开源编译器集合,支持多种编程语言(如 C、C++、Objective-C、Fortran、Ada 和 Go)。devtoolset-8 ...
如果没有上面这两个,运行一下yum install centos-release-scl*,会生成默认的两个文件,在/etc/yum.repos.d/文件夹下可以找到这两个文件 仍然报错No package devtoolset-8-gcc* available 运行yum clean all,然后运行yum makecache
sudo yum install devtoolset-8-gccdevtoolset-8-gcc-c++ yum 安装完后,原来的 gcc 不覆盖,所以需要执行 enable 脚本更新环境变量 sudosource/opt/rh/devtoolset-8/enable 可以通过加入到 profile 里面开机自动 source, vim /etc/profile, 跳到最后一行加入以下内容 source/opt/rh/devtoolset-8/enable 需要注意的是...
激活gcc版本,使其生效 scl enable devtoolset-8 bash 或 source /opt/rh/devtoolset-8/enable 此时通过gcc --version命令可以看到,gcc版本已经变成8.x.x,值得注意的是这仅仅在当前bash生效,如果需要永久生效,可以请自行添加环境变量。 最近很多小伙伴找我要各种学习资料,但一个个私信太耽误大家时间了,于是我整理了...
yum -y install devtoolset-8-gcc* 1. 三、激活对应的devtoolset 所以你可以一次安装多个版本的devtoolset,需要的时候用下面这条命令切换到对应的版本 scl enable devtoolset-8 bash 1. 四、查看版本 gcc -v gcc version 8.3.1 20190311 (Red Hat 8.3.1-3) (GCC) ...
Centos 7默认gcc版本为4.8,有时需要更高版本的,这里以升级至7.3.1版本为例 1、安装centos-release-scl sudo yuminstallcentos-release-scl 2、安装devtoolset,注意,如果想安装8.*版本的,就改成devtoolset-8-gcc*,以此类推 sudo yuminstalldevtoolset-7-gcc* ...
sed -i s/^mirrorlist=http/#mirrorlist=http/g /etc/yum.repos.d/*.repo sudo yum clean all sudo yum makecache 3 安装gcc8 sudo yum install devtoolset-8 4 进入devtoolset-8环境 source /opt/rh/devtoolset-8/enable,并将其加入到~/.bashrc中...
centos升级gcc g++ sudoyum install centos-release-scl sudoyum install devtoolset-8 scl enable devtoolset-8bash 1. 2. 3. 之后每次登陆终端,默认还是4.8,如果需要切换到8.3.1,执行以下切换命令即可: scl enable devtoolset-8bash 1. [root@izwz93atpalb56zydy9bpyz bolckchain-cxx]# gcc -v ...
gcc --version 安装特定版本的GCC(可选) 如果需要安装特定版本的GCC,可以使用Software Collections (SCL)。例如,安装GCC 8: sudo yum install centos-release-scl sudo yum install devtoolset-8-gcc* scl enable devtoolset-8 bash 配置环境(可选) 如果您经常使用特定版本的GCC,可以将其添加到PATH中: ...
CentOS7 升级GCC至8的方法 执行命令: yum install -y centos-release-scl yum install devtoolset-8-gcc* 完成后执行: #切换当前会话中gcc版本为8scl enable devtoolset-8 bash 或者: #直接替换旧的gccmv /usr/bin/gcc /usr/bin/gcc-4.8.5ln-s /opt/rh/devtoolset-8/root/bin/gcc /usr/bin/gcc...